Output 3ae1144d20eca0981b5f02df9faad41fd4fecd52e0e3b0db54c82e163f45c041:26

value
29173000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f1cea836ba05344aaff83a33fc5e3ebbdef93eb OP_EQUAL
address
35z8KgbCkdz7RppBQPeATJUfXL9y6DwQK6
transaction
3ae1144d20eca0981b5f02df9faad41fd4fecd52e0e3b0db54c82e163f45c041
spent
true